My Project
As an ELA teacher, there are often many questions that arise during readings to assess students comprehension, which is one of the number one struggles in reading. With ActivExpression students can type their response so that the teacher can read what they are thinking in real-time. These responses can be confidential and do not always have to be shared with the class. When they are shared with the class it can lead to student led teaching to explain details, so that everyone starts to understand concepts. With Compass Evaluations, students must fill out an Exit ticket of something learned during the day before leaving the classroom. This process uses a lot of index cards and post-it notes. Having students accomplish this digitally is resourceful. ActivExpression student response system is engaging for all students, and because it is similar to texting, sentences can be typed instead of multiple choice responses.
